Output ec8b84cf7a2c30c3752950225d30ffdcab0241527eac1b029948419b6a6620de:18

value
177148296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f8013e6589a174eb2a35a637f100525702c65e4 OP_EQUAL
address
MLyvHrmWWHcrM6QrSBVD3kgw7wg4SzPSWz
transaction
ec8b84cf7a2c30c3752950225d30ffdcab0241527eac1b029948419b6a6620de
spent
true